Symbolism that doesn't exist

To be honest, Tucker's review fits all of the things I have a problem with. I bought an illustration deck but I haven't found many of these for a tarot deck. My biggest complaint would be that the suits are represented by something other than the suit. Swords - number of feathers, Penticals - number of skulls, Goblet - number of bats, Wands - #dragon crest (?) I think you would call it. Also, most of the main maps have nothing to do with the original. . Fool, it's good to be a newborn dragon. The wizard is just a dark fairy, no reference to the 4 suits, no. lovers are cute The chariot is a dragon. absolutely not. i love dragons but I can't see all the symbolism being ignored. wheel of fortune, as above. Power, death and devil are all right. The tower is like a chariot, it has nothing symbolic. it goes on. (Image of all main cards provided) What I like: The artwork (not like a tarot deck) on the main and face cards, the size of the cards (better for smaller hands. Think oblong playing cards) and multiple languages on the card.
